Matching the commissions with their issues:
– Dar Commission (1948): Appointed to examine the feasibility of reorganization of states on a linguistic basis (Issue 3: Demand for Linguistic States).
– Kalelkar Commission (1953): The First Backward Classes Commission, chaired by Kaka Kalelkar (Issue 4: Backward Classes).
– Thakkar Commission (1984): Appointed to inquire into the assassination of Prime Minister Indira Gandhi (Issue 1: Assassination of Indira Gandhi).
Thus, the correct match is A-3, B-4, C-1.
Specific commissions were appointed in Indian history to address significant issues like state reorganization, social backwardness, and national security events.
The Dar Commission opposed linguistic reorganization, preferring administrative convenience. The Kalelkar Commission submitted its report in 1955 but its recommendations were not fully accepted by the government. The Thakkar Commission investigated the security lapses leading to Indira Gandhi’s assassination.
